On June 10, the Federal Bureau of Prisons announced that Ted Kaczynski who was serving a life sentence for killing three people and injuring 23 with a series of homemade bombs he made between 1978 and 1995 was found dead in his cell at Federal Medical Center Butner, a prison in North Carolina. On Jan. 16, Italy's Culture Minister Gennaro Sangiuliano announced the death of screen legend Gina Lollobrigida, who passed away at 95 at her home in Rome. A former painter and sculptor, Gina became a beauty queen and model before trying acting, shooting to fame in Europe before American audiences fell for her charms in movies like "Beat the Devil" co-starring Humphrey Bogart, "The Hunchback of Notre Dame" alongside Anthony Quinn and "Solomon and Sheba" opposite Yul Brynner.
